Draw a Free Body ... bluetooth searchWebFirst draw the free-body-diagram of the beam with sufficient room under it for the shear and moment diagrams (if needed, solve for support reactions first). 2. Draw the shear diagram under the free-body-diagram. The distributed load is the slope of the shear diagram and each point load represents a jump in the shear diagram.
